Recursive STARKs aggregate thousands of 3.3KB Dilithium3 signatures into a single ~150KB hash-based proof. No elliptic curves. No trusted setup.
Pi-Nodes handle consensus and proof verification. Heavy computation is offloaded to the permissionless Prover Market.
| Property | Ethereum | Solana | AtoChain |
|---|---|---|---|
| Quantum Resistance | None | None | Full (end-to-end) |
| Signature | ECDSA / secp256k1 | Ed25519 | Dilithium3 / ML-DSA |
| Proof System | SNARKs (EC-based) | None | Recursive STARKs |
| Consensus Signing | ECDSA / BLS | Ed25519 | Dilithium-native |
| Validator Hardware | High-end server | High-end server | Raspberry Pi ($80) |
| Block Time | 12 sec | 0.4 sec | 3–5 sec |
| HNDL Exposure | Every tx at risk | Every tx at risk | Zero exposure |
| Anti-Spam | Gas only | Gas only | Lattice-PoW + Gas |
